Windchill
The wintertime equivalent to the heat index, wind cool is based upon the rate of warmth loss from exposed skin because of cool temperatures and wind rate. It takes into account the evaporation of dampness from the body which speeds up when the skin is wet.
As the air temperature level and wind rate drops, the dissipation of dampness from exposed skin quickly lowers the skin's surface temperature level, which after that drives down internal body temperature. At some point, this can cause frostbite.

Flooring Insulation
While all tent locations must be insulated, the flooring is an especially important area to focus on. This is due to the fact that it will certainly experience the most exposure to cold ground. An excellent way to avoid losing heat through this transfer is to shield the floor of your canvas camping tent with an outdoor camping mat or carpet.
To get the most effective results, look for a carpet or floor covering that uses both reflective and insulating buildings. The more reflective product is a benefit, as it will assist to further mirror your body heat back right into the tent.
It's additionally essential to keep in mind that a rug or floor covering won't be as efficient as a wood-burning cooktop for keeping your outdoor tents warm. Nonetheless, a camp stove must only be utilized with severe caution and correct air flow to stay clear of fire risks and carbon monoxide gas poisoning.
